The most recent season of The Voice has officially concluded. Looking back at the season, there’s a handful of blind auditions that fans may have forgotten as the season went on. Here are 10 of the best auditions you may have missed.
Top 10 Best The Voice Auditions You May Have Missed
1. Max Chambers
14 year old singer Max Chambers took the stage singing “I Want You Back” by The Jackson Five. Even though Max starred in “MJ The Musical on Broadway”, only Michael Buble and Reba McEntire turned for him.
2. Cori Kennedy
28 year old singer Cori Kennedy took the blind auditions stage singing “Why Not Me” by The Judds. Only coaches Michael Buble and Reba McEntire turned their chairs for her.
3. Teo Ramdel
34 year old Teo Ramdel took The Voice blind audition stage singing “Historia de un Amor” by Luis Miguel. He was a four-chair turn.
4. Trinity
25 year old singer Trinity took the blind audition stage singing “Don’t Let Go (Love)” by En Vogue. She was a four-chair turn.
5. Jack Austin
21 year old Jack Austin took the blind audition stage singing “This Town” by Niall Horan. Coaches Michael Buble, Reba McEntire, and Niall Horan turned for this singer.
6. Kirbi
24 year old singer Kirbi took the blind audition stage singing “God Only Knows” by FOR KING + COUNTRY and Dolly Parton. She earned a four-chair turn audition.
7. Peyton Kyle
26 year old singer Peyton Kyle first took the blind audition stage singing “Talking To The Moon” by Bruno Mars. Peyton only earned one chair turn, joining Team Reba by default.
8. Natalia Albertini
24 year old singer Natalia Albertini took the blind audition stage singing “Out Here On My Own” by Irene Cara. She earned chair turns from both Michael Buble and Snoop Dogg.
9. Ryan Mitchell
25 year old Ryan Mitchell took the blind audition stage singing “Cigarette Dreams” by Cage The Elephant and unfortunately didn’t earn a single chair turn. He then earned the first ever Carson Callback, and performed “…Baby One More Time” by Britney Spears. During his second audition, Reba McEntire turned for Ryan.
10. Sadie Dahl
19 year old Sadie Dahl took the blind audition stage singing “Colors” by Playing for Change. She was a four-chair turn.
